Domande su Angular (da non confondere con AngularJS), il framework Web di Google. Utilizzare questo tag per domande angolari che non sono specifiche di una singola versione. Per il vecchio framework web AngularJS (1.x), utilizzare il tag angularjs.
Non riesco a correggere questo errore. Ho una barra di ricerca e un file ngFor. Sto cercando di filtrare l'array utilizzando una pipe personalizzata come questa: import { Pipe, PipeTransform } from '@angular/core'; import { User } from '../user/user'; @Pipe({ name: 'usersPipe', pure: false }) export class UsersPipe implements PipeTransform …
In AppComponent, sto usando il componente nav nel codice HTML. L'interfaccia utente sembra a posto. Nessun errore durante l'esecuzione del servizio. e nessun errore nella console quando guardo l'app. Ma quando ho eseguito Karma per il mio progetto, si è verificato un errore: Failed: Template parse errors: 'app-nav' is not …
Quando utilizzo la mia pipe personalizzata in un modello, è così: {{user|userName}} E funziona bene. È possibile utilizzare una pipe nel codice? Provo a usarlo in questo modo: let name = `${user|userName}`; Ma si vede userName non è definito Il mio modo alternativo è usare db.collection.findOne()manualmente nel codice. Ma esiste …
Dato un elenco di caselle di controllo associate allo stesso formControlName, come posso produrre un array di valori di casella di controllo associati a formControl, piuttosto che semplicemente true/ false? Esempio: <form [formGroup]="checkboxGroup"> <input type="checkbox" id="checkbox-1" value="value-1" formControlName="myValues" /> <input type="checkbox" id="checkbox-2" value="value-2" formControlName="myValues" /> <input type="checkbox" id="checkbox-3" value="value-2" formControlName="myValues" …
Attualmente stiamo lavorando a un nuovo progetto con aggiornamenti regolari che viene utilizzato quotidianamente da uno dei nostri clienti. Questo progetto è stato sviluppato utilizzando angular 2 e stiamo affrontando problemi di cache, ovvero i nostri clienti non vedono le ultime modifiche sulle loro macchine. Principalmente i file html / …
In un'applicazione angolare abbiamo un ngOnDestroy()hook del ciclo di vita per un componente / direttiva e utilizziamo questo hook per annullare la sottoscrizione delle osservabili. Voglio cancellare / destory osservabili che vengono creati in un @injectable()servizio. Ho visto alcuni post che dicevano che ngOnDestroy()può essere utilizzato anche in un servizio. …
Penso di avere il concetto di base, ma ci sono alcune oscurità Quindi in generale questo è il modo in cui utilizzo un osservabile: observable.subscribe(x => { }) Se voglio filtrare i dati posso usare questo: import { first, last, map, reduce, find, skipWhile } from 'rxjs/operators'; observable.pipe( map(x => …
C'è un tutorial rapido su angular.io che usa dattiloscritto e systemjs. Ora che ho quel miniapp in esecuzione, come dovrei creare qualcosa di distribuibile? Non sono riuscito a trovare alcuna informazione al riguardo. Ho bisogno di strumenti aggiuntivi, impostazioni aggiuntive in System.config? (So che potrei usare webpack e creare un …
Come utilizzare ngStyle per aggiungere un'immagine di sfondo? Il mio codice non funziona: this.photo = 'http://dl27.fotosklad.org.ua/20121020/6d0d7b1596285466e8bb06114a88c903.jpg'; <div [ngStyle]="{'background-image': url(' + photo + ')}"></div>
Come posso *ngForripetere più volte un elemento HTML? Ad esempio: se ho una variabile membro assegnata a 20. Come posso utilizzare la direttiva * ngFor per far ripetere un div 20 volte?
Attualmente sto lavorando alla pagina di reimpostazione della password di un progetto Angular 4. Stiamo usando Angular Material per creare la finestra di dialogo, tuttavia, quando il client fa clic fuori dalla finestra di dialogo, questa si chiuderà automaticamente. C'è un modo per evitare che la finestra di dialogo si …
Le risposte a questa domanda sono uno sforzo della comunità . Modifica le risposte esistenti per migliorare questo post. Attualmente non accetta nuove risposte o interazioni. Utilizzando ng --versionho ottenuto: @ angolare / cli: 1.0.0 che non è l'ultima versione disponibile. Dato che Angular CLI è installato globalmente sul mio …
Sto lavorando a un'app che ha molti ruoli di cui ho bisogno per utilizzare le guardie per bloccare la navigazione verso parti dell'app in base a quei ruoli. Mi rendo conto di poter creare classi di guardia individuali per ogni ruolo, ma preferisco avere una classe a cui passare in …
No, questa non è una domanda duplicata. Vedi, ci sono un sacco di domande e problemi in SO e Github che prescrivono che io aggiunga questa direttiva a un tag che ha [(ngModel)]direttiva e non è contenuto in un modulo. Se non lo aggiungo ricevo un errore: ERROR Error: No …
Quando si scrivono componenti Angular 2.0, come si impostano i valori predefiniti per le proprietà? Ad esempio, desidero impostare foosu 'bar'per impostazione predefinita, ma l'associazione potrebbe risolversi immediatamente a 'baz'. Come si svolge questo negli hook del ciclo di vita? @Component({ selector: 'foo-component' }) export class FooComponent { @Input() foo: …
We use cookies and other tracking technologies to improve your browsing experience on our website,
to show you personalized content and targeted ads, to analyze our website traffic,
and to understand where our visitors are coming from.
By continuing, you consent to our use of cookies and other tracking technologies and
affirm you're at least 16 years old or have consent from a parent or guardian.